How does mental transformation play a role in the story 'The Pit and The Pendulum' ?

Answers

The mental transformation highlights the protagonist's despair and conveys it to the reader so that he can feel the horror of the story.

How is mental transformation presented in the book?It is shown in the character's anxiety.It is shown in the despair and psychological terror of the character.It is shown in the progressive insanity that the character displays.

"The Pit and The Pendulum" is a short story written by Poe that shows a protagonist who has been sentenced to death.

The place where the character will be executed is completely dark and he is attached to a platform that has a suspended pendulum. The pendulum has a sharp blade and will slowly descend, but the character cannot see it and does not know when the pendulum will hit it.

This uncertainty leaves the character in extreme anxiety, causing him to move from a calm mindset to extreme despair and insanity.

This mental shift is the main element of the story, as it allows the reader to perceive all the horror and psychological pressure that the author wants to convey.

Why would a story like "The Storm" be more accepted many years after Kate Chopin's death?

Answers

"The Storm" would be more accepted many years after Kate Chopin's death because it concerns an affair between two married people and describes the intercourse.

Who is Kate Chopin?

Kate Chopin was an American author considered to be one of the very first feminist authors in America, even before feminism became more prevalent in 20th-century literature. "The Storm" is a short story in which sexual intercourse between two married people is described.

Taking into consideration that Chopin lived at a time when sex was a taboo and when women were regarded as inferior, supposed to be pure and submissive, it makes perfect sense that "The Storm" would be more accepted many years after the author's death. As a matter of fact, it would have been quite shocking to society had the story been published while Chopin was still alive.

In the story, Calixta is married to Bobinot, and Alcee to Clarisse. During a storm, Calixta finds herself alone at home with Alcee, and the two end up having sexual intercourse. It turns out that the brief affair makes both of them happier and more tolerant with their families.
